Harnessing Formative Data for K-12 Teachers prepares teachers to apply real-time formative data to classroom instruction amid the expansion of online and blended learning in schools. In today's changing, technology-enhanced educational landscape, teachers must rethink how to generate and use formative data to inform planning and develop systems that lead to all students' success. This book's strategic insights into actionable formative data use will yield differentiated supports for students, helping teachers to foster greater academic outcomes, independent self-monitoring, and readiness for college, career, and lifelong learning. Each chapter includes connections to social justice, best practices for applying data points and field-tested tips for technology integration, and a host of interactive planning guides to support implementation.
Harnessing Formative Data for K-12 Leaders prepares school and district leaders to re-evaluate how real-time formative data can inform policy, planning, and professional development. The importance of effective formative data use has escalated since the expansion of distance learning and the integration of digital education tools, which have impacted the consistency, accuracy, availability, and actionability of data points that leaders rely on. This book's strategic insights into actionable, organizational-level formative data use will yield differentiated supports for schools to foster greater academic outcomes, a culture of equity and social-emotional well-being, and students' readiness for college, career, and lifelong learning. Each chapter includes connections to social justice, best practices for applying data points and field-tested tips for technology integration, and a host of interactive planning guides to support implementation.

Foreword by Michael Fullan. "One of the best new Professional Development books." -BookAuthority Drive student learning with the best of both worlds! Transition back to school with a comprehensive PD plan that leverages the best of distance learning and classroom instruction. Distance learning, despite its myriad challenges, has spotlighted innovative instructional practices and created an opportunity to fundamentally rethink how the traditional classroom works. In this timely, crucial book, Dr. Stepan Mekhitarian constructs a framework for a task force of teachers and leaders to establish an effective blended learning program that capitalizes on the capacity and skills teachers have built while teaching remotely. An innovative blended learning model effectively implemented across school systems will positively impact equity and access for all students. In addition to Blended Learning for Social Justice sections, readers will find * Ideas for Professional Development sessions for sharing strategies and topics with teams * Distance Learning vs. Blended Learning sections to help transition various strategies between environments * Figures, templates, and tech tips to aid in implementation Learn how to create a powerful learning experience for students that fosters collaboration, engagement, and rigorous learning experiences by combining instructional technology and the best of traditional classroom practice.
